Pink Alumroot Temperature Tolerance
βοΈ Cold Tolerance Specifics
Pink Alumroot is remarkably resilient, tolerating temperatures as low as -30Β°F (-34Β°C). This hardy plant can survive the first and last frost dates, making it a great choice for colder climates.
βοΈ Heat Tolerance Specifics
On the warmer side, Pink Alumroot thrives in temperatures up to 90Β°F (32Β°C). However, prolonged exposure to high heat can affect its growth and foliage, leading to potential stress.
π‘οΈ Effects of Extreme Temperatures on Growth
Cold snaps can significantly impact the foliage and root health of Pink Alumroot. Conversely, heat stress may result in wilting and reduced flowering, which can hinder its overall vitality.

Microclimates and Their Impact
Definition of Microclimates π
Microclimates are localized areas where the climate differs from the surrounding region. They can form due to various factors, including topography, vegetation, and human activity.
How Microclimates Can Extend Growing Zones π±
Local conditions can create favorable environments for plants like Pink Alumroot.
- Elevation: Higher altitudes often have cooler temperatures, which can benefit certain plants.
- Proximity to Water: Areas near lakes or rivers tend to have more stable temperatures and higher humidity.
- Urban Heat Islands: Cities can create warmer microclimates, allowing for extended growing seasons.

β List of States Unsuitable for Pink Alumroot
On the flip side, some states are not conducive to the growth of Pink Alumroot due to their climate extremes.
- Florida: The high temperatures and humidity levels make it challenging for Pink Alumroot to thrive.
- Texas: Similar to Florida, Texas experiences excessive heat, which can stress the plant.
- Arizona: The arid conditions and lack of frost tolerance render Arizona unsuitable for this species.
π¦οΈ Reasons for Suitability or Unsuitability Based on Climate Factors
Understanding the climate factors that influence the growth of Pink Alumroot is crucial.
- Temperature Extremes: States with moderate temperature ranges are ideal. Pink Alumroot thrives in cooler climates and struggles in areas with extreme heat.
- Moisture Levels: Adequate moisture is essential for healthy growth. States with consistent rainfall or well-drained soils support the plant's needs.
- Frost Dates: Regions with a clear frost season allow Pink Alumroot to establish itself. Areas without frost may lead to unhealthy growth patterns.
